​Ryan Kerrigan, Outside Linebacker

In all my years playing IDP fantasy football, I have never seen a market respond as slowly as it is to Washington Redskins linebacker Ryan Kerrigan. Kerrigan is still rostered at an unbelievably low 1.4 percent of ESPN leagues, and this fact baffles me. In four of his six games played in 2016, Kerrigan has posted seven or more fantasy points, a ridiculous amount for an outside linebacker in a 3-4 defense -- normally an inconsistent spot. He’s gotten to the quarterback in four games this season, ranks 30th among outside linebackers in quarterback hit rate, and is 10th-highest in sack rate. He has the kind of consistency with upside that every team wants.

Plus, Kerrigan has a killer matchup this week against the Detroit Lions, who rank the highest in the NFL in stuff rate allowed, and are a solidly enticing 12th-highest in sack rate allowed. The Lions’ running back group is weak at best, and that’s going to be where Kerrigan finds the most success this week: plugging the run. He also has coverage skills, so there’s always a chance he picks a ball off to boot. He’s versatile, he’s impactful, and gosh darnit he’s lovable. Go get Ryan Kerrigan now.

Kerrigan is available in 98.6% of ESPN IDP leagues, and we project him for 3.98 tackles, 0.62 sacks, 0.12 passes defended, and a total score of 6.04 fantasy points in Week 7.
